• Andrey Filippov's avatar
    CLAUDE: Stage 1 — JNA geometry bindings + Stage1 validation driver · 7d19da1f
    Andrey Filippov authored
    TpJna: add the instance + geometry surface (tp_create_instance,
    tp_set_geometry_correction/correction_vector, tp_exec_calc_reverse_distortions,
    tp_exec_rot_derivs, tp_get_rbyrdist/rot_deriv, tp_destroy_instance).
    
    Stage1: drive the geometry path entirely across JNA (no JCuda) from the
    tile_processor_gpu/clt reference data (little-endian float32), then validate:
    rByRDist == clt/*.rbyrdist to ~1e-7 (GpuQuad.maxRbyRDistErr tolerance),
    rot_deriv rows orthogonal to ~1e-10. PASS for aux (16-cam) and main on 5060 Ti.
    Co-Authored-By: 's avatarClaude Opus 4.8 (1M context) <noreply@anthropic.com>
    7d19da1f
Name
Last commit
Last update
docs Loading commit data...
eclipse_project_setup Loading commit data...
focusing_data_files Loading commit data...
ij_macros Loading commit data...
ijplugins Loading commit data...
scripts Loading commit data...
src/main Loading commit data...
.gitattributes Loading commit data...
.gitignore Loading commit data...
Eyesis_Correction.xml Loading commit data...
INSTALL-CODEX-ECLIPSE.md Loading commit data...
LICENSE Loading commit data...
README.md Loading commit data...
mcp.allowed.example Loading commit data...
pom.xml Loading commit data...